Customer killed as gunmen attack Guyhoc store

A customer at the Fuzzy’s Grocery and General Store was shot dead on Monday night during a robbery as gunmen invaded the business place in Guyhoc Park, Georgetown. 12 persons survive plane crash at Matthew’s Ridge

Twelve persons walked away with just injuries early on Monday morning when an Air Services Limited aircraft crashed at Matthew’s Ridge in Region One just as it was preparing to land.  The accident took place just around 8:10am. Police Force remembers fallen officers

As scattered showers blew over Georgetown on Sunday morning, members of the Guyana Police Force gathered at the Police Monument site at Eve Leary, Georgetown to remember those officers who were killed in the line of duty. Chris Gayle marks cricket milestone in Guyana

Chris Gayle is set to mark a special milestone in his outstanding career when he plays his 250th One-Day International for the West Indies on Sunday.
